Getting Taxonomy From SharePoint Store

Modified on Sun, 22 Jan 2023 at 03:04 PM

You can source the Taxonomy App directly from the SharePoint Store.


Note:  A SharePoint Administrator account is required to be able to add Taxonomy App to the tenant.


1.  Navigate to SharePoint admin Center > More Features.


The More Features page is displayed.



2.  Click Open under Apps section.


The Manage Apps page is displayed.




3.  Click SharePoint Store in the left navigation.


The SharePoint Store page is displayed.


4.  Enter Taxonomy in the search bar to display all the related apps.




5.  Select the Taxonomy app.


The AppSource page to add Taxonomy to the catalog is displayed.


6.  Click Add to Apps site.

A popup confirmation window is displayed to enable the App where you:

  • Approve the App accessing the data on behalf of the user using it
  • Get information on from where the App is getting data
  • Get information on additional API Access that must be approved after enabling the App
  • Specify the availability of the App, either to just enable the App or to enable the App and automatically add it to the SharePoint sites.




After the App has been enabled, a popup window is displayed to inform about additional API access that is requested by the App. Please refer to this article to learn more about Approving API access.




The Taxonomy app is added to your SharePoint catalog.


Note:

  • If you are not a SharePoint Admin, you can click Request to get the access approved by your SharePoint Administrator so that you can use it on your sites. Learn more about Approving Request to Add Taxonomy App.



  • In the above example, we have selected the option Enable this app and add it to all sites.  This option will automatically add Taxonomy app to all your SharePoint sites.  You can similarly select the option Only enable this app.  This option will allow you to add the app to only the required SharePoint sites.
